Rowley is a boy's name with 2 syllables. In 2024 it was given to 10 babies in the United States. It was given to fewer than five babies in the most recent year of published US data.
- Peaked in 2024, when 10 babies were given the name.
- Its usage has held steady over the past decade.
- First appears in US birth records in 2008.
- 2 syllables, with the stress on syllable 1.
Rowley over time
Births per decade in the United States, 2000s to 2020s. The striped bar is the 2020s, still in progress — it covers 2020 to 2024, not a full ten years.
Show the numbers
| Decade | Births |
|---|---|
| 2000s | 11 |
| 2010s | 25 |
| 2020s (to 2024) | 21 |
